- Protects the motoring public by conducting traffic enforcement fairly, consistently and courteously to deter traffic violations and prevent traffic crashes.
- Responds to all requests for assistance from public as necessary.
- Determines where high crash volume locations exist and take appropriate action to reduce crashes.
- Determines if violations of law or ordinance have occurred and take appropriate law enforcement action if necessary.
- Manages and investigates crash scenes and properly documents all evidence and information obtained.
- Records for permanent record clear, complete, correct, and concise reports of daily assignments and investigations.
- Brings cases before the courts and testifies as required in court in the pursuit of justice.
- Detects/deters crime within assigned area by use of problem oriented law enforcement practices.
- Keeps or restores peace and public order while preventing injury, death, or damage to property.
- Acts pursuant to law to safely transfers prisoners to jail or between various local, county, state, or federal facilities.
- Provides traffic control, security measures, or other functions at special events as required.
- Makes public appearances to the public about various aspects of law enforcement.
- Attends training as required.
- May work as Undercover Investigator to detect and record information and collect evidence of narcotic, drug, and other criminal violations.
- Serves Civil Process papers as required.
- Conducts ATV/Boat/Snowmobile Patrols.
- Transports inmates and detainees within and outside of Dodge County.
- Maintains a professional attitude and appearance.
